My W625 is a Simson (who was the only maker). As you're no doubt aware, there were several different W625 models during the Simson/BSW name-change period. These would be: W625 W625A W625B W625C W625L (lots of controversy on this possibly being a font change that caused the C to look like an L. W625Z - 4mm Not sure about the swivel ring difference between your rifle and mine, maybe a running change during production? My serial of my W625 is 115727. I have attached a few pics of my W625B #138971- notice the differences in the bands and the stock.
